Job Summary:
We are seeking a passionate and dedicated Infant Teacher to join our team. As a Infant Teacher, you will be responsible for creating a nurturing and stimulating environment where children can learn and grow. Your role will involve planning and implementing age-appropriate activities, providing individualized attention to each child, and fostering their social, emotional, and cognitive development.
Responsibilities:
- Develop and implement daily lesson plans that align with the curriculum and educational goals
- Create a safe and inclusive classroom environment that promotes positive behavior and encourages active participation
- Provide individualized attention to each child, addressing their unique needs and interests
- Foster children's social skills through group activities, playtime, and interactive learning experiences
- Assess children's progress regularly and provide feedback to parents or guardians
- Collaborate with other teachers and staff members to ensure a cohesive learning environment
- Maintain accurate records of attendance, incidents, and observations
- Communicate effectively with parents or guardians regarding their child's development, progress, and any concerns that may arise
